Palmeiras are set to make their Copa do Brasil debut this Thursday (23).
Verdão will take the field at home to face Jacuipense in the first leg of the tournament’s fifth round.
The return leg is scheduled for May 13 in Londrina, far from where the Bahian club usually hosts its matches.
Leaders of the BrasileirĂŁo, Palmeiras head into the clash on a nine-match unbeaten run.
Jacuipense take the field already with the best Copa do Brasil campaign in their history.

There was an expectation that forward Paulinho would return to action in this match, but he is still out of the squad.
Bruno Fuchs, Khellven, Felipe Anderson, Lucas Evangelista and MaurĂcio are the new faces in the starting lineup to face Jacuipense.
Jhon Arias, Andreas Pereira, Gustavo GĂłmez and Flaco LĂłpez are among the substitutes.
